Standing Up for Patients: Insights from a Healthcare Consultant on Doctor Negligence in Washington State

In my experience working closely with patients and medical institutions, having a trusted legal advocate can make all the difference. I remember one case where a patient experienced severe complications after a routine procedure. The attending physician overlooked early warning signs, and it wasn’t until legal counsel reviewed the medical records that the chain of negligence became clear. With the attorney’s guidance, the patient not only received proper treatment but also ensured the hospital acknowledged the errors in care.

Another example that sticks with me involved a delayed diagnosis of a serious illness. The patient had repeatedly reported unusual symptoms, but the doctor dismissed them as minor. As someone who has consulted on dozens of similar cases, I’ve seen how delays like this can have long-term consequences. Once the family connected with an experienced medical negligence attorney, the attorney coordinated independent medical experts to analyze the timeline and identify where the physician’s actions fell below the standard of care. This intervention was crucial for both the patient’s recovery and for holding the hospital accountable.

Medication errors are another area I’ve encountered frequently. One patient was prescribed a drug contraindicated with another ongoing treatment, leading to significant health setbacks. From my perspective, these mistakes often stem from communication gaps or administrative oversights. When legal counsel intervened, they helped clarify the responsibilities of all parties involved, ensured the patient’s condition was properly managed, and navigated the complexities of the medical and legal systems with precision.

In working with these cases, I’ve learned that the right attorney does more than file claims—they act as a bridge between the medical and legal worlds. They translate complicated medical records into understandable terms, help patients weigh their options, and advocate for accountability at every step.
